Sons of the Forest multiplayer not working: Fixes & Workarounds
These are the following workarounds through which you can get over the multiplayer not working issue:
1) Check your Internet Connection
The first step to take when experiencing issues with multiplayer in Sons of the Forest is to check your internet connection. A stable internet connection is required for the game to work properly in multiplayer mode. Check your internet speed and make sure that you are not experiencing any disruptions or outages.
2) Verify Game Files
The second step is to verify the game files on your system. This step ensures that any corrupt or missing game files are detected and fixed. To do this, head to the Steam client, go to Library, right-click on Sons of the Forest, select Properties, and then head to the Local files tab. Here, click on the “verify the integrity of game files” option. This process may take a few minutes depending on the size of the game and the speed of your system.
3) Check Firewall Settings
The third step is to check your firewall settings. Your firewall may be blocking access to the game servers, preventing you from playing in multiplayer mode. Add Sons of the Forest to your firewall exceptions list and ensure that the necessary ports are open. Here’s how to do so-
- Open Windows Defender Firewall settings
- Click on “Allow an app or feature through Windows Defender Firewall”
- Click on “Change settings” and then “Allow another app”
- Head to the installation directory of the game, then select the .exe file, and click “Add”
- Check the boxes for “Private” and “Public” and click “OK” to save the changes.
4) Disable Antivirus
The sixth step is to disable your antivirus temporarily. Your antivirus may be blocking the game’s access to its servers or interfering with the game files. Disable your antivirus and launch the game to see if this fixes the issue.
5) Disable VPN
The final step is to disable your VPN if you are using one. Your VPN may be causing conflicts with the game servers or interfering with the game files. Disable your VPN and launch the game to see if this fixes the issue.
